Another trick is to subtract 2 from the second number. So 1400 - minus 2 from the 4 = 2.00pm or 18:55 - minus 2 from the 8 = 6.55pm, 2300 - minus 2 from the 3 = 11pm. Hope I have explained that so it makes sense!
